Once considered designated storytellers, modern library
professionals are emerging as experts in technology integration,
information literacy, and curriculum alignment. Though, their
collaboration with technology specialists and administrators
continues to be a struggle. Collaborative Models for Librarian and
Teacher Partnerships brings together best practices and innovative
technological approaches in establishing the media
specialist-teacher partnership. Highlighting theoretical concepts
of case based learning, knowledge repositories, and professional
learning communities; this book is an essential practical guide for
professional development specialists, administrators, library media
specialists, as well as teacher educators interested in maintaining
and developing collaborative instructional partnerships using
emerging digital technologies.
